Why students fail ACCA AA
Unlike PM, FR, or TX, AA has no complex calculations. Yet its pass rate is not significantly higher. Candidates fail for one consistent reason: generic answers. AA Section B requires specific, scenario-linked audit procedures — not textbook definitions of what auditors do in general. Writing "verify the invoice" earns one mark. Writing "inspect purchase invoices for inventory acquired near the year-end to confirm cut-off is correctly applied and goods were received before the period end" earns two.
The second failure point is poor answer structure. Section B questions require professional written responses that follow a clear format — identifying the risk, explaining its audit implication, and stating the specific procedure. Candidates who write lists of disconnected facts without linking them to the scenario consistently underperform.
ACCA AA exam format
| Detail | Information |
|---|---|
| Duration | 3 hours |
| Section A | 30 objective test questions × 2 marks (60 marks) |
| Section B | 2 constructed response questions × 20 marks (40 marks) |
| Pass mark | 50% |
| Exam windows | September, December, March, June |
AA has two sections only — no middle OTQ case section like PM, FR, or TX. Section B moves directly to full written questions requiring scenario analysis, risk identification, procedure design, and professional reporting. There are no calculations.
What ACCA AA covers
- A — Audit framework and regulation: Purpose of an audit, types of assurance engagements, statutory requirements, the regulatory environment, quality management (ISQM 1)
- B — Ethics and professional requirements: ACCA Code of Ethics, independence threats and safeguards, professional scepticism, fraud and error (ISA 240), money laundering
- C — Planning and risk assessment: Audit strategy and planning (ISA 300-320), understanding the entity and its environment, identifying and assessing risks of material misstatement, materiality, analytical procedures
- D — Internal controls: Components of internal control, control activities, evaluating and testing controls, identifying and communicating deficiencies
- E — Audit evidence: Financial statement assertions, substantive procedures (ISA 500-580), audit sampling, external confirmations, analytical procedures, reliance on the work of others
- F — Review and reporting: Going concern (ISA 570), subsequent events (ISA 560), written representations, audit completion, forming an opinion, audit reports and modifications, ISA 701
